Title: Need help getting hanging indents under bullet points to align
Post by: craigomez on November 25, 2018, 03:53:43 PM
I have been struggling with getting the hanging indent settings for bullet points to work. I am on version 1.5.4.

Essentially, I want to be able to have the text on all lines of a bullet point to align left. The default seems to be for all lines after the first to align with the bullet point, rather than the line of text above it.

I can manually adjust things to look lined up, but it's not a good solution. How can this be done? Thanks!

Title: Re: Need help getting hanging indents under bullet points to align
Post by: dragonfly on November 25, 2018, 08:02:51 PM
When I reply to these posts I learn something new every time.

I made a false start but after some more searching I found this script.

https://wiki.scribus.net/canvas/Bullets_and_numbered_lists (https://wiki.scribus.net/canvas/Bullets_and_numbered_lists)

I copied the dated (deprecated?) python script and placed in /usr/share/scribus-trunk/scripts/

Your scripts may be in a different path.

Restarted Scribus, selected a paragraph in a textframe, Scripter > Scribus Scripts > Bullets
and a popup menu appears giving options.

The indented text is nicely aligned.

There might be another native approach but if there is one it is not too intuitive.

This old script at least works.

Post by: a.l.e on November 26, 2018, 08:47:57 AM
you can easily create an hanging indent in the main Scribus UI, but you have little control on the distances.

(http://forums.scribus.net/index.php?action=dlattach;topic=3136.0;attach=2793;image)

or you can create a "list" style and define its indent in a more controlled way.

(http://forums.scribus.net/index.php?action=dlattach;topic=3136.0;attach=2795;image)

don't forget to add a tab, since scribus does  "snap" to the indents.

Post by: readingtype on December 18, 2020, 05:47:11 PM
I quite often 'overthink' problems in Scribus. Attached is a screenshot showing what you need to do to get auto-indented continuation lines from Scribus' automatic list feature. This is 1.5.5 on Windows 10. Use the distance from text and auto-indent controls rather than setting tabs or indents as you would for a  paragraph without list markers.
